含有盐酸及有机弱酸废水的分析处理

摘    要:通过综合、蒸馏及萃取的联合处理方法,回收废水中的阻燃剂。首先部分中和酸性废水使其中的强酸大部分成盐,然后间歇精馏并将馏出液的大部分返回前道工序作为前道工序的水解工艺用水和洗涤用水,少部分中和成盐再蒸馏,馏出液只含有极少量的挥发性有机物,可生化处理。釜液用乙酸乙酸萃取,萃取液蒸出溶液后用热水反萃,回收阻燃剂,回收率约42.1%。

ANALYSIS AND TREATMENT OF WASTER WATER WITH HYDROCHLORIC ACID AND FIRE-RETARDANT-AN ORGANIC DIACID

Abstract:At first the waster water with hydrochloric acid and fire retardant-an organic diacid is partly neutralized to make the hydrochloric acid become salt.Then the waster water is distilled.Most of the distillate is back to the above processes as the circulating water,the rest is rather neutralized and distilled.Its distillate is discharged after treated by biodegradation and its the distillation residue is extracted by ethy1 acetate after filtration in order to remove salt.At last the extractant is recovered by distillation and the distillation residue is reextracted by hot water,the fire retardant is recovered.The rate of recovery is about 42.1%.
